Senses
samanaikainen is used for these senses in English:
- coincident Of two or more events: occurring at the same time; contemporaneous.
- coincidental Happening or existing at the same time.
- concurrent Happening at the same time; simultaneous.
- contemporary From the same time period, coexistent in time; contemporaneous.
- simultaneous Happening at the same moment.
- synchronous At the same time, at the same frequency.
- synoptic (meteorology, especially, of data) Obtained simultaneously over a wide area, for presenting a comprehensive and nearly instantaneous picture of the state of the atmosphere.
